Sequence will honor their warranty on seals, they have for me.

The seal never goes fast, it always starts as a little bit of salt creep, no worries. In fact it is normal to get a wee little bit of salt creep, nature of direct drive pumps.

Ya I did have one customer service person tell me that there was a charge and when I questioned it and gave them my serial number I had the new seal with in days. to tell you the truth I haven't yet replaced it. Mine began as salt creep and has since stoped. I would like to find a retail source of the bearing grease they recommend?

I'm not worried at all that the pump will leak any time in the future. But after my trip to Japan I'll get more serious on replacing
